STATE v. FEUILLERAT

No. 12879.

292 N.W.2d 326 (1980)

STATE of South Dakota, Plaintiff and Appellee, v. Dana W. FEUILLERAT, Defendant and Appellant.

Supreme Court of South Dakota.

Decided May 21, 1980.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Margaret Crew, Asst. Atty. Gen., Pierre, for plaintiff and appellee; Mark V. Meierhenry, Atty. Gen., Pierre, on the brief.

David R. Gienapp of Arneson, Issenhuth & Gienapp, Madison, for defendant and appellant.


BERNDT, Circuit Judge.

The defendant was found guilty of murder by a jury on June 30, 1979.* This is an appeal from his conviction which resulted in a mandatory sentence of life imprisonment.
